Abstract

The utility model discloses a rapid detection reagent box with adjustable use space for medicine safety detection, which comprises a box body, a box cover, inserting grooves, a partition plate, clamping grooves and a limiting mechanism, wherein the box cover is movably clamped at the top of the box body, seven inserting grooves are formed in the bottom of the inner wall of the box body, the partition plate is movably connected inside the inserting grooves, the top of the partition plate penetrates through the inserting grooves and extends to the outside of the inserting grooves, the clamping grooves are formed in the left side and the right side of the inner wall of each inserting groove, the limiting mechanism is arranged inside each partition plate, and the limiting mechanism comprises a supporting plate, a first bearing, a supporting shaft, a handle, a driving bevel gear, a second bearing, a threaded rod, a driven bevel gear, a threaded plate, a limiting rod, a through hole and a clamping block. According to the utility model, through the mutual matching of the box body, the box cover, the slot, the partition plate, the clamping groove and the limiting mechanism, the size of the use space at the left side and the right side of the partition plate can be adjusted by changing the position of the partition plate, so that the novel box cover is convenient for people to use, has strong practicability and is worthy of popularization.

Referring to fig. 1-3, a reagent box for rapidly detecting a medicine safety inspection with an adjustable usage space comprises a box body 1, a box cover 2, slots 3, a partition plate 4, a clamping groove 5 and a limiting mechanism 6, wherein the box cover 2 is movably clamped at the top of the box body 1, seven slots 3 are formed in the bottom of the inner wall of the box body 1, the partition plate 4 is movably connected inside the slots 3, the top of the partition plate 4 penetrates through the slots 3 and extends to the outside of the slots 3, the clamping groove 5 is formed in each of the left side and the right side of the inner wall of each slot 3, and the limiting mechanism 6 is arranged inside the partition plate 4.
The limiting mechanism 6 comprises a supporting plate 601, a first bearing 602, a supporting shaft 603, a handle 604, a driving bevel gear 605, a second bearing 606, a threaded rod 607, a driven bevel gear 608, a threaded plate 609, a limiting rod 610, a through hole 611 and a clamping block 612, the supporting plate 601 is fixedly connected to the midpoint of the bottom of the inner wall of the partition plate 4, the first bearing 602 is movably connected to the top of the supporting plate 601, the supporting shaft 603 is movably connected to the top of the first bearing 602, the top of the supporting shaft 603 penetrates through the partition plate 4 and extends to the outside of the partition plate 4, the handle 604 is fixedly connected to the bottom of the surface of the supporting shaft 603, the second bearings 606 are fixedly connected to the left and right sides of the inner wall of the partition plate 4 corresponding to the driving bevel gear 605, the threaded rod 607 is movably connected to the inside of the second bearing 606, one end of the threaded rod 607, which is far away from the second bearing 606, penetrates through the second bearing 606 and extends to the outside of the second bearing 606 and is fixedly connected to the driven bevel gear 608, the driving bevel gear 605 and the driven bevel gear 608 are meshed with each other, a threaded plate 609 is in threaded connection with the surface of the threaded rod 607 at a position far away from the driven bevel gear 608, the surface of the threaded plate 609 is movably connected with the inner wall of the partition plate 4, limiting rods 610 are fixedly connected with the left side and the right side of the inner wall of the partition plate 4 and correspond to the position of the support plate 601, one ends, close to the support plate 601, of the limiting rods 610 penetrate through the threaded plate 609 and extend to the outside of the threaded plate 609, the limiting rods 610 are fixedly connected with the support plate 601, through holes 611 are formed in the bottoms of the left side and the right side of the partition plate 4, clamping blocks 612 are fixedly connected with the bottom, far away from one side of the support plate 601, of the clamping blocks 612, the through holes 611, the slots 3 and the clamping grooves 5 and extend to the inside of the clamping grooves 5, the clamping blocks 612 are movably connected with the through holes 611.
During the use, when the usage space of 4 both sides of baffle need be adjusted, only need the reverse rotation handle 604, thereby it is rotatory to drive back shaft 603 and drive bevel gear 605, drive bevel gear 605 drives driven bevel gear 608 and threaded rod 607 in proper order and rotates, thereby it drives fixture block 612 to the one side motion of keeping away from draw-in groove 5 to make fixture block 612 break away from draw-in groove 5, then can take out baffle 4 from slot 3, then insert baffle 4 in slot 3 of assigned position, then forward rotation handle 604, thereby it can to make fixture block 612 insert in draw-in groove 5, through above step, can change the position of baffle 4, thereby can change the size in 4 left and right sides spaces of baffle.
